Wind Tower Welding Line : A Production Overview

The turbine tower joining line represents a crucial step in the assembly of modern renewable energy infrastructure. Typically, large steel plates are accurately cut and formed before being assembled using robotic bonding techniques. Operators oversee the automated process, ensuring the strength of the joint. This intricate operation demands exceptional levels of skill and a strict assurance program to meet the challenging requirements for structural performance.

Turbine Tower Fabrication Line Layout and Assembly

The optimized design and following production of a wind tower welding line necessitates a careful evaluation of multiple elements . Machine processes play a essential role in achieving consistent accuracy and minimizing costs . A typical line includes several positions , each dedicated to a particular task , such as bevel shaping , root seam, and subsequent passes . Production control systems are incorporated to ensure compliance to demanding performance requirements.
